Effective financial management is vital for the smooth operation of municipalities, akin to blood sustaining the human body. This book delves into the financial practices of local governments in Nepal, emphasizing the need for sound management to foster local development. It discusses the challenges faced due to limited revenue collection and reliance on central budget transfers. Additionally, it offers potential solutions to enhance municipal financial management, making it a valuable resource for researchers, scholars, and anyone interested in local governance.
